Our Water Treatment and Bottling
Our water is treated in a pre-treatment filtration system
to meet the requirements of the Food and Drug
Administration (FDA) regulations for bottled water.
This includes the use of several states filtration, ultraviolet
(UV) sanitizing and ozonation. Heartland

The treated water is filled into bottles that have
been rinsed and sanitized. The bottles are capped
and labeled prior to packaging. All of the bottle
rinsing, filling, capping and labeling equipment is
housed in a clean room which is maintained free of
dust and other contaminants by filtration and activated
carbon treatment of the air circulating
through the clean room.
Laboratory Testing
Laboratory testing is an integral part of maintaining
compliance with the various federal and state of
Texas regulations administered by the Texas Commission
on Environmental Quality (TCEQ) and
Texas Department of Health (TDH).
The well is operated according to municipal water
will requirement and is tested to maintain compliance
with TCEQ and TDH standards. The batches
of treated water are also tested to make sure the water
is suitable for bottling. Each batch (typically a
day’s production) of bottled water is randomly sampled
and tested for compliance with bottled water
quality regulations set by the TDH.
